How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Glendale?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Glendale Studio Apartments | $980 | $900 | $1,165 |
Glendale 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,564 | $975 | $2,814 |
Glendale 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,689 | $1,186 | $3,370 |
Glendale 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,233 | $1,500 | $4,240 |
Glendale 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,145 | $2,145 | $2,145 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Glendale Apartments with Swimming Pool
How much is the average rent for Glendale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Glendale with Swimming Pool is $1,709.
What is the largest Glendale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Glendale is a 1,800 square feet unit starting from $1,060 at Northshore Flats Apartments.
What is the average size for Glendale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Glendale is currently at 715 sq ft.
